Публикации по теме 'autoencoder'


ОБРАБОТКА ИЗОБРАЖЕНИЙ С ПОМОЩЬЮ АВТОЭНКОДЕРОВ
ОТКЛЮЧЕНИЕ ИЗОБРАЖЕНИЙ С ПОМОЩЬЮ АВТОЭНКОДЕРОВ Автоэнкодер - это нейронная сеть, используемая для уменьшения размерности; то есть для выбора и извлечения признаков. С точки зрения обработки изображений, мы можем обучить автоэнкодер выполнять за нас автоматическую предварительную обработку изображений. Denoising - одно из классических приложений автоэнкодера при обработке изображений. Процесс шумоподавления удаляет нежелательный шум, который искажает истинный сигнал. Это хорошо..

Вопросы по теме 'autoencoder'

Сверточный автоэнкодер Keras: формы слоев
У меня есть список из примерно 70 000 обучающих изображений, каждое из которых имеет форму (количество цветовых каналов, ширина по высоте) = (3, 30, 30), и около 20 000 тестовых изображений. Мой сверточный автоэнкодер определяется как: # Same as...
3080 просмотров
schedule 20.01.2023

Как ввести данные csv в автоэнкодер
Я использую приведенный ниже код, который реализует автоэнкодер. Как я могу передать автоэнкодеру данные для обучения и тестирования? import tensorflow as tf from tensorflow.examples.tutorials.mnist import input_data class Autoencoder(object):...
544 просмотров
schedule 28.06.2022

MATLAB: как мы можем изменить функцию стоимости Autoencoder
Я хочу изменить функцию стоимости Autoencoder в MATLAB вместо традиционной функции стоимости, которая минимизирует ошибку восстановления. Могу ли я сделать это напрямую, явно упомянув об этом где-нибудь? ИЛИ мне нужно ввести код Autoencoder. Не...
341 просмотров
schedule 25.03.2022

Как упростить DataLoader для автоэнкодера в Pytorch
Есть ли более простой способ настроить загрузчик данных, потому что входные и целевые данные одинаковы в случае автокодировщика и для загрузки данных во время обучения? DataLoader всегда требует двух входных данных. В настоящее время я определяю...
1678 просмотров
schedule 10.07.2023

Tensorflow Autoencoder с пользовательскими примерами обучения из двоичного файла
Я пытаюсь адаптировать код Tensorflow Autoencoder, найденный здесь ( https://github.com/aymericdamien/TensorFlow-Examples/blob/master/examples/3_NeuralNetworks/autoencoder.py ), чтобы использовать мои собственные обучающие примеры. Мои обучающие...
733 просмотров
schedule 25.04.2024

Потери не уменьшаются для сверточного автоэнкодера
Я пытаюсь обучить сверточный автоэнкодер кодировать и декодировать представление монофонических миди-клипов в виде пианино. Я уменьшил диапазон нот до 3 октав, разделил песни на 100 частей временного шага (где 1 временной шаг = 1/100 секунды) и...
1384 просмотров

Попытка адаптировать код tflearn, ошибка формы
я пытаюсь адаптировать этот простой код автоэнкодера: https://github.com/tflearn/tflearn/blob/master/examples/images/autoencoder.py . Я пытаюсь изменить код таким образом, чтобы он использовал сверточные слои и вводил 488 изображений * 30 высоты *...
134 просмотров

Из 2D в 3D с помощью сверточных автоэнкодеров
Я хочу реконструировать 3D-объект из 2D-изображения. Для этого я пытаюсь использовать сверточный автоматический кодировщик. Однако, в каком слое я должен поднять размерность? Я написал код ниже, однако он показывает ошибку: «RuntimeError:...
396 просмотров

Сохранение лучшего val_loss с помощью обратных вызовов Keras
Я установил автоэнкодер шумоподавления для набора данных mnist на основе того, что обсуждается здесь: https://blog.keras.io/building-autoencoders-in-keras.html Я пытаюсь увидеть, как реконструкция входных изображений меняется со временем; Я...
1599 просмотров

Потеря кросс-энтропии вариационного автоэнкодера (xent_loss) с трехмерными сверточными слоями
Я адаптирую эту реализацию VAE https://github.com/keras-team/keras/blob/master/examples/variational_autoencoder.py , который я нашел здесь https://blog.keras.io/building-autoencoders-in-keras.html Эта реализация не использует сверточные слои, так...
722 просмотров
schedule 27.04.2022

Где использовать расширенную свертку в автокодировщике для временных данных?
Я пытаюсь построить и модель кодировщика-декодера для данных временных рядов с 1D сверткой в ​​Keras. Рассмотрим эту простую модель: inputs = Input(shape = (timesteps, input_dim)) t = Conv1D(16, kernel_size=3, padding='same')(inputs) encoded =...
2026 просмотров
schedule 02.01.2023

Как обеспечить равномерную разреженность/разреженное кодирование в модели машинного обучения?
У меня есть модель машинного обучения (а именно, автоэнкодер), которая пытается изучить разреженное представление входного сигнала с помощью простого штрафного члена l1, добавленного к целевой функции. Это действительно работает для продвижения...
70 просмотров

Реализация вариационного автоэнкодера в keras с вероятностью реконструкции
Я пытаюсь реализовать вариационный автоэнкодер в keras и использовать вероятность реконструкции вместо ошибки реконструкции для обнаружения аномалий. В глубоком обучении 4j есть пример, и кто-то уже задавал здесь тот же вопрос: Вариационный...
605 просмотров
schedule 09.09.2023

Автоэнкодер и SVD: матричные приложения
в своем исследовании я использую так называемую модель Ли Картера (модель смертности), в которой вы можете получить параметры модели, используя разложение по сингулярным значениям на матрице (логарифмический коэффициент смертности - средний возрастной...
549 просмотров
schedule 24.10.2023

Керас показывает ошибку формы в конце первой эпохи
Я пытаюсь создать автокодер LSTM с помощью keras В то время как он показывает ошибку значения в конце первой эпохи. ValueError: operands could not be broadcast together with shapes (32,20) (20,20) (32,20) Форма входных данных модели...
797 просмотров
schedule 29.05.2023

Как ускорить расчет потерь, который выполняется по очереди
Я создаю автоэнкодер и для проверки прогресса модели - я вычисляю MSE и MAE после каждой эпохи для каждой записи в наборе проверки: for validation_sample in x_pred: prediction = autoencoder.predict(validation_sample)...
27 просмотров
schedule 29.08.2023

LSTM Keras: изменение формы входных данных
Я хочу построить модель LSTM Autoencoder для поведения клиентов и обнаружения аномалий. Набор данных активности выглядит так: customer_id features C1 [[1,2,1,0,1],[2,2,1,1,0],[1,2,3,1,1],[0,3,2,1,1]] C2...
215 просмотров

Как я могу сопоставить размер декодера кодировщика глубокого автоматического кодировщика?
Я кодирую очень простой глубокий автоматический кодировщик с набором данных MNIST, который имеет три слоя скрытого пространства. Однако есть проблемы с размерами кодировщика и декодера. Точное сообщение об ошибке: ValueError: Ошибка при проверке...
195 просмотров
schedule 25.07.2023

Снижение потерь автоэнкодера
В настоящее время я пытаюсь обучить автокодировщик, который позволяет представлять массив с длиной 128 целочисленных переменных до сжатия 64. Массив содержит 128 целочисленных значений в диапазоне от 0 до 255. Я тренирую модель с более чем 2...
440 просмотров

Ошибка отключения функционального API-интерфейса Keras
Следующий код выдает ошибку отключения графа, но я не могу понять, откуда она взялась, и не знаю, как проводить отладку. Ошибка возникает в последней строке decoder = Model(latentInputs, outputs, name="decoder") , я сравнил ее с рабочим кодом,...
95 просмотров